3 LEGO-based Design Process
Choose a problem: Build a LEGO ship. Develop a vision: What sort of ship will it be? How big will it be? What will it carry? Build: Build the framework of the ship. Fill in the details: Design and build the details of the ship, ramps, doors, etc. Test: Drive the cars around the ship and sail the ship while exploring the house. Refine: Take parts of the ship apart and make them better. Learn: Take what you learned from building this ship and use it to build a better one next time.

4 The History of Flash SmartSketch -> FutureSplash Animator
Animation product Send graphics and animation over the Web (using Java, but horribly slow) Plug-in API in Netscape (ancestor of Flash Player) to improve performance His company sold to Macromedia MSN adopted FutureSplash to produce TV-like experience on the Internet FutureSplash = Macromedia Flash 1.0
